Contextual Data:

  • Cultural Context: The song itself is by the Dixie Chicks, and all female group, and the lyrics to the song are empowering.
  • Social Context: This song has been sung in our locker room by many different players. The song has been a tradition for our team for a long time and we all know the lyrics and can sign them together in unison. These lyrics make us feel empowered after winning a battle as a team and as a family.

Item:

Transcript:

  • “The Dixie chicks song play after every win no matter if it’s home or away. The first time I heard it freshman year, all the upperclassmen told us to learn the words by the next day. As it started playing they all were screaming the lyrics. At some points they even added they’re own lyrics which we still say now that I’m an upperclassmen. Our team has a lot of traditions that have been passed down and this is one of them. I think what makes Dartmouth hockey so special and a family is our traditions that have been shared by so many women throughout the programs history.”
